Dr Loosen Wehlener Sonnenuhr Riesling Kabinett 2021
$40.00Out of Stock
The Sundial vineyard in Wehlen is almost nothing but broken shards of blue Devonian slate. 100% Riesling from vines over 60 years old on average. Cool fermentation in a combination of stainless steel tanks and Fuder barrels, half fermented with natural yeasts, half with cultured yeasts. Iggy Adelaide Hills Rebula 2023
$45.00Ribolla Giolla in Italian, and certainly made as a homage to Friuli. From a cooler part of the Adelaide Hills, a triangle of 300 vines at the bottom of a slope otherwise planted to Syrah. 40% on skins for 2 months, yet there is nothing orange or skinsy about this.
